Strand Bei Loog is a picturesque beach located in the serene village of Loog, on the island of Juist in the North Sea. The beach is renowned for its vastness, pristine sand, and tranquil atmosphere. Despite its stunning beauty, Strand Bei Loog is often not crowded, providing visitors with a peaceful and relaxing experience.
Characterized by an extensive expanse, the beach offers ample space for visitors to enjoy various activities. It is particularly popular for swimming, playing, and experiencing the wave currents. However, due to the potential strength of the currents, swimming is only permitted in the supervised bathing areas and during official bathing times.
Strand Bei Loog is also known for its excellent water quality, which is regularly measured and maintained. One of the key features of Strand Bei Loog is the presence of lifeguards, who ensure the safety of beachgoers. Beach rentals, including beach chairs and tents, are also available, providing visitors with a comfortable view of the sea. However, it is important to note that the arrangement of these beach baskets may change daily.
Additionally, the beach is conveniently located near various dining options, making it a perfect spot for a day out. Despite its proximity to these amenities, the beach is away from the hustle and bustle, providing a peaceful and tranquil experience.
The beach is also easily accessible, being less than a 5-minute walk from the village of Loog. However, information regarding parking facilities is not available. To get a glimpse of the current beach conditions, webcams are available for those who cannot physically be on Juist.
